What are the Best Napa Valley Tours in Existence?

Napa Valley Tours | Napa valley train

Napa Valley Wine Train Diesel locomotive #70 Alco MLW/FPA-4 (Photo credit: Wikipedia)

The most popular, even by name, is the Napa Valley Train.  This is a luxurious three hour ride that lasts thirty-six miles through the city of Napa including many of the top wineries.  Your destination is the town of St. Helena; one of the oldest in the area where you’ll turn around and head back home to the heart of Napa.  Even with the spectacular views of lush greenery, architectural buildings, and acres of vineyards; it’s the overall experience that maintains this Napa Valley tour as the highest rated.

Basically; the Napa Valley Train takes wine tasting to a different level with chef created meals and various types of wine from a few of the favorite wineries in Napa.  Plus, there are Napa Valley Train Tours available for certain days and times that allow you to stop and visit a few.  Most people that visit the Valley always seems to rate this train as their best choice.

Trains are Great, But Are There More Napa Valley Tours?

Vineyard in the California wine region of Napa...

Vineyard in the California wine region of Napa Valley near St. Helena (Photo credit: Wikipedia)

Of course; some people want to experience multiple wineries to really get the most out of their vacation.  For instance, you can take a hot air balloon ride above the entire Valley or specifically choose a winery visit within St. Helena. Either one will provide some of the most amazing panoramic views that can’t possibly be missed.  So, make sure to bring your camera!

Also, don’t forget to check out the wine and dine tours that are notorious for their romantic atmosphere.  It’s a great idea for special occasions and has been known to cause a spike in marriage proposals.  Regardless; there are plenty of Napa Valley tours perfect for your personal experience.
